According to status_page/ros_noetic_ufv8.html?q=desktop, the binary packages for arm64
of desktop_full
are not building right now.
It is released, but the red squares indicate the binaries are missing, which typically means the build is failing for some reason.
A look at the release job seems to indicate that two packages which desktop_full
depends on fail to build:
And from looking at their dependencies, it would seem gazebo_ros_pkgs
and gazebo_ros_control
isn't building on arm64
at the moment.
I haven't checked why that is the case, but it would seem that's why ultimately desktop_full
is not available.
If you don't absolutely need Gazebo -- and I doubt it would make sense to run Gazebo on an RPi, even a 4 -- then you could install something other than desktop_full
, something which doesn't include the simulators
metapackage.
